Olaf Olsen

Olaf Olsen (born August 8, 1976) is a Norwegian musician, since 1999 and currently the drummer of BigBang.[1][2][3][4]

Following the departure of original BigBang drummer Christer Engen in the summer of 1997 who was replaced by Martin Horntveth, previously of Jaga Jazzist, in turn replaced by Christian Syvertsen in January 1999 who promptly departed from the band in April of that year, and Olsen then became the band's fourth drummer.[2][4] With the exception of a period in 2000, Olsen has remained with the band since, and is, after BigBang front figure Øystein Greni, the member to have remained the longest with the band.[2]

Olsen currently resides in Los Angeles, California, along with the other members of the band.
